Definition
  1. Noun:
    • The process of treating animal skins to produce leather: This involves using tannins or other agents to make the hide durable and resistant to decay.
    • The act of beating someone as a form of punishment: This is an informal or dated usage referring to a thrashing or flogging.
    • The process in which skin becomes darker from exposure to ultraviolet light, especially from the sun: This is the natural process of the skin producing more melanin.
Usage Examples
  • Noun:
    • The factory specializes in the tanning of high-quality leather. (The factory's main activity is converting raw hides into leather.)
    • He threatened to give the boy a good tanning for his mischief. (He threatened to beat the boy as punishment.)
    • Excessive tanning without sunscreen can increase the risk of skin damage. (Too much sun exposure to darken the skin is harmful.)
Advanced Usage
  • "Sun tanning": specifically refers to the process of darkening one's skin by exposing it to sunlight.
    • She enjoys sun tanning on the beach during summer.
  • "Self-tanning": refers to products that artificially darken the skin without sun exposure.
    • He uses a self-tanning lotion to achieve a bronzed look.
Variants and Related Words
  • Tan (verb): To make or become brown from sun exposure or a chemical process.
    • Her skin tans easily in the sun.
  • Tanner (noun): A person whose job is to tan hides to make leather.
  • Tannery (noun): A place where the tanning of leather is carried out.
    • The old tannery has been converted into apartments.
Synonyms
  • For making leather: Curing, processing.
  • For beating: Thrashing, flogging, whipping.
  • For skin darkening: Bronzing, browning.
Related Phrases
  • "To get a tanning": (Informal) To receive a beating.
    • If you break that window, you'll get a tanning!
  • "Tanning bed": A device that emits ultraviolet radiation for artificial skin tanning.
    • Using a tanning bed is not recommended by dermatologists.
